Electric conductivity pogo stick for circular weaving machine
Technical field
The utility model is related to a kind of plastic knitting machinery, more particularly to a kind of pogo stick for circular weaving machine.
Background technology
Circular weaving machine is to be made of plastics through being socketed in the fastener on the outside of pogo stick in alarm device in the prior art, pogo stick with Be hinged circle between by plastic barrier, plastics are non-conductive, thus pogo stick and be hinged circle between insulate.When there is a warp on circular weaving machine When being broken, the pogo stick of warp connection loses the pulling force of warp, and spring will pull pogo stick to rotate, until pogo stick is connected to On negative pole circle, so it is articulated in the spring of positive polar circle and the pogo stick that is conducted with spring is just by the electricity of warp wire break alarm device Road is turned on, and alarm mechanism sends warp break alarm.But due to there is several warps just to have several springs, several jumps on circular weaving machine Bar matches, and can unavoidably occur the situation of fatigue fracture one by one after a longer time of use in large number of spring, this Sample, loses being conductively connected for spring, the broken string of matching warp, even if pogo stick is connected on negative pole circle, whole warp break alarm Device does not constitute loop yet, and alarm mechanism would not alarm.To solve this problem, recently on the bayonet socket of fastener A breach is opened up, changes radius of curvature of the pogo stick in fastener, makes pogo stick exposed in small gap, to realize pogo stick and be hinged circle Between electrical connection.The technical scheme finds by test of many times, due to pogo stick in operation process can fierce bounce, pogo stick with The abutting and unreliable between circle is hinged, so warp wire break alarm device still can have larger hidden danger;And pogo stick is swashing Rub, easily wear and tear, if elongated pogo stick is rubbed, then warp break alarm with being hinged circle during strong bounce Device will thoroughly paralyse.
The content of the invention
To overcome drawbacks described above, the utility model technical issues that need to address are to provide a kind of conduction for circular weaving machine Property pogo stick so that warp wire break alarm device broken string warp match spring breakage can reliably send alarm signal.
The technical solution adopted in the utility model is:A kind of electric conductivity pogo stick for circular weaving machine, including fastener and string It is provided with and is hinged on circle, the fastener between positive polar circle, power supply, alarm mechanism, the negative pole circle being connected together, positive polar circle and negative pole circle Provided with bayonet socket, bayonet socket is rotatably connected to and is hinged on circle, and the pogo stick runs through fastener, and one end of pogo stick is articulated in by spring On positive polar circle, the other end of pogo stick can be connected with negative pole circle, the pogo stick together with fastener center of gravity relative to being hinged circle to negative Polar circle side is biased, and the fastener is provided with conductive structure, conductive structure respectively with pogo stick, be hinged circle and abut against, the conduction Structure is circumferentially distributed on the inner surface of bayonet socket.Due to conductive structure on the inner surface of bayonet socket it is circumferentially distributed, such pogo stick is Make that fierce bounce occurs in operation, conductive structure certain point therein can always be abutted against with being hinged circle, it is ensured that warp breaks Warning device circuit clear, makes alarm mechanism reliably send alarm signal when fatigue fracture occurs for spring.
Preferably, the conductive structure is many one metal wires, one end of wire is wound on pogo stick, wire it is another One end is exposed on the inner surface of bayonet socket, and the bare spots of many one metal wires are circumferential equal on the circumferential inner surface that bayonet socket arc extends Cloth.Fastener is made of plastics.Because wire is located inside fastener, by effective protection of fastener, the wear condition of wire It can be greatly improved, can effectively extend the service life of pogo stick.
Preferably, the conductive structure is conductive material, conductive material combines together with fastener.Conductive material is conduction Master batch, conductive agglomerate is equably mixed in plastic pellet, then mixed plastic injection molding is formed into fastener on pogo stick so that Fastener has conducting function in itself, and warp wire break alarm device circuit clear obtains effective guarantee, and because fastener connects with being hinged circle Contacting surface product is larger, and contact stress is smaller, weares and teares comparatively slight, can effectively extend the service life of pogo stick.
The beneficial effects of the utility model:Inner peripheral surface due to the conductive mechanism in pogo stick along bayonet socket is circumferentially so that Pogo stick and being conductively connected and can obtain effective guarantee between circle is hinged, warp wire break alarm device can when spring fatigue is broken To send alarm in time, it is ensured that qualified product, economic loss is reduced;Again because conductive mechanism is located in fastener, it can obtain To the protection of fastener, make its wear-resisting, pogo stick service life can be extended.

Embodiment
Below by specific embodiment, and with reference to accompanying drawing, the technical solution of the utility model is made further specifically to retouch State:
Embodiment 1:A kind of electric conductivity pogo stick 3 for circular weaving machine, as shown in Figure 1, Figure 2, Figure 3 shows, the part knot of circular weaving machine Structure 1 includes warp wire break alarm device, and warp wire break alarm device includes positive polar circle 5, low-tension supply 11, the report being serially connected Alert mechanism, negative pole circle 2, pogo stick 3, spring 6, provided with circle 4 is hinged between positive polar circle 5 and negative pole circle 2, are hinged on circle 4 rotatably Fastener 7 is connected with, the fastener 7 is provided with bayonet socket, and bayonet socket, which is connected to, to be hinged on circle 4, and pogo stick 3, which runs through in fastener 7, fastener 7, to be set Many one metal wires 8 are equipped with, one end of wire 8 is wound on pogo stick 3, the exposed inner surface in bayonet socket of the other end of wire 8 On, many one metal wires 8 bayonet socket inner surface bare spots along bayonet socket inner surface circumferentially, one end of pogo stick 3 is hung by spring 6 It is connected on positive polar circle 5, the other end of pogo stick 3 can be connected in 6 fatigue fracture of spring with negative pole circle 2, the connection fastener 7 of pogo stick 3 Center of gravity relative to be hinged circle 4 to the side of negative pole circle 2 bias.The voltage of the low-tension supply 11 is described less than or equal to 36 volts Alarm mechanism can be alarm lamp 15 or buzzer 14 or the operating circuit with circular weaving machine motor 13 The relay 10 being connected, in order to ensure operating personnel can have found warp disconnection fault in time, preferably, can be by alarm lamp 15th, buzzer 14, the relay 10 being connected with the operating circuit of circular weaving machine motor 13 are reported while being serially connected in warp broken string In alert circuit.
Embodiment 2:A kind of electric conductivity pogo stick 3 for circular weaving machine, as shown in Figure 1, Figure 2, Figure 4 shows, the part knot of circular weaving machine Structure 1 includes warp wire break alarm device, and warp wire break alarm device includes positive polar circle 5, low-tension supply 11, the report being serially connected Alert mechanism, negative pole circle 2, pogo stick 3, spring 6, provided with circle 4 is hinged between positive polar circle 5 and negative pole circle 2, are hinged on circle 4 rotatably Fastener 7 is connected with, the fastener 7 is provided with bayonet socket, and bayonet socket, which is connected to, to be hinged on circle 4, and pogo stick 3 runs through in fastener 7, fastener 7 It is even that conductive agglomerate 9 is distributed with, make fastener 7 that there is electrically conductive function, one end of pogo stick 3 is articulated on positive polar circle 5 by spring 6, The other end of pogo stick 3 can be connected in 6 fatigue fracture of spring with negative pole circle 2, and the center of gravity of the connection fastener 7 of pogo stick 3 is relative to hinge Adapter ring 4 is biased to the side of negative pole circle 2.The voltage of the low-tension supply 11 is less than or equal to 36 volts, and the alarm mechanism can be Alarm lamp 15 or buzzer 14 or the relay being connected with the operating circuit of circular weaving machine motor 13 10, in order to ensure operating personnel can have found warp disconnection fault in time, preferably, can be by alarm lamp 15, buzzer 14 and circle The relay 10 that the operating circuit of loom motor 13 is connected is while be serially connected in warp break alarm circuit.
The circuit operation principle of electric conductivity pogo stick 3 for circular weaving machine:As shown in figure 5, positive polar circle 5, low-tension supply 11, normally closed Relay 10, buzzer 14, alarm lamp 15, negative pole circle 2 are sequentially connected in series into circuit, are hinged circle 4 by multiple springs 6 and positive polar circle 5 are electrically connected, and normally closed relay 10 is serially connected in circular weaving machine motor 13, the operating circuit of high voltage power supply 12, and pogo stick 3 is used as hinge Telegraph key effect between adapter ring 4 and negative pole circle 2, accordingly even when there is one or a few spring 6 to be broken, large number of spring 6 shines Sample can will be hinged circle 4 and is electrically connected with positive polar circle 5, as long as pogo stick 3 will be hinged circle 4 and is electrically connected with negative pole circle 2, for circular weaving machine The circuit of electric conductivity pogo stick 3 just constitutes loop, and buzzer 14, alarm lamp 15 send alarm signal, and cut off circle by relay 10 The operating circuit of loom motor 13, high voltage power supply 12, makes circular weaving machine shut down to wait operating personnel's handling failure.
